Good Foundations Philosophy

"We strive to help young people achieve their independence and goals".

Being Healthy
All our young people have individual health plans, and attend regular L.A.C. medicals. They are actively encouraged to adopt healthier lifestyles and we strongly discourage any form of substance abuse.
Being Safe
Strong boundaries, daily structured routines, risk assessments and individual work sessions focused on keeping young people safe because every child counts.
Supporting Young People to Independence
Each young person is assessed with action and assessment records and care programmes and risk assessment plans. A full and varied programme to assess life skills is undertaken and monthly reports are submitted to the social worker. At every stage the young people are guided through this often difficut transition with a nominated worker. During the early part of their placement daily visits from a personal advisor help young people deal with the transition and supports them in their new living experience. Contacts with local colleges and employers have been made to provide future employment and education opportunities.
Enjoying and Achieving
Young people are encouraged to access local facilities and engage in personal hobbies with activities available as part of our incentives and rewards system.
Making a Positive Contribution
Young people are encouraged to engage in local activities and are individually supported to access extra curricular activities, which may lead to vocational opportunities.
Economic Well Being
Young people are invloved in the planning of weekly budgets as part of out life skills exercise. This, we believe, gives young people realistic expectations of life when the leave care.
